With … Read Full Bio ↴Mehmet Yaşar Günaçgün (Born April 5th, 1970 in Adana, Turkey)
With his first album 'Divane' he won the Altın Plak (Gold Plaque) Award. After that he put out two more albums "Esirinim" and "Masal."
After finishing "Masal" he said that he had completed the trilogy he always wanted to make.
In his 4th album "Sevdiğim Şarkılar" he covered the classics that he had always liked and then released his 5th album "Hatırla" and recently came out with his new 2006 album "Sevda Sinemalarda."

The lyrics of Yaşar's song Yaprağın Kaderi speak of a sense of longing and sadness. The singer feels as though he may be the one causing the tears to fall from his loved one's eyes or if perhaps he is the tear itself. The idea is that the longing felt is a deep one, the kind associated with fall and the falling leaves. The fate of a leaf is to fall, much like the inevitability of this longing which is making the singer's loved one cry.
The lyrics then speak of the imagery of seagulls flying out of the pupil's of the loved one's eyes and a white sadness is howling within them; this gives the impression that the person being sung about has a deep sadness she is trying to keep inside, perhaps something the singer cannot help with. The singer finds himself unable to let go despite knowing there is no use in trying to hold on. The chorus which translates to "always be endless like this, sometimes sad like this; the eyes say goodbye, oh leaf, have you fallen?" brings the idea that like the falling leaf, he and his loved one may have to part ways, and he is unsure if she has yet to take that inevitable fall.
Overall, the lyrics are poignant in capturing the emotions of longing and sadness. It speaks to the universality of the human experience as everyone has felt the pain of separation and the inevitability of fate.
